• Title of article

    Standard Gibbs energy of formation of tellurium dioxide measurement by a solid-oxide electrolyte EMF technique

  • Abstract
    (−)Pt, Ir, Te(s, l), TeO2(s, l)|YSZ|O2, Pt(+),ΔfG° (kJ/mol) = −317.09 + 0.180 T (K) ± 0.307 (642–722.15 K) both phasess are solid.ΔfG° (kJ/mol) = −318.01 + 0.181 T (K) ± 0.308 (722.15–1005.8 K) Te – liquid; TeO2 – solid.ΔfG° (kJ/mol) = −256.26 + 0.120 T (K) ± 0.226 (1005.8–1068 K) both phases are liquid.
